Output 90cd95d8d54f8d2b84e221e824b443e420725d873a2c9a207c23528bba1aef17:3

value
59557857
script pubkey
OP_0 OP_PUSHBYTES_20 a96aa239090415222038a86201bc676f1a1cea96
address
bc1q4942ywgfqs2jygpc4p3qr0r8dudpe65k0ex8q5
transaction
90cd95d8d54f8d2b84e221e824b443e420725d873a2c9a207c23528bba1aef17
spent
true